Title Future
Do I have to watch something else before this??
You can watch it without watching anything else beforehand, since Fuse and Ana have their own story and you don't need to know anything about the other couples to understand it. But if you want to know more about the side couples, like Gun and Bar and also Vee and Mark that they mention a lot in the first few episodes, and have some backstory to how the friendship group of the engineers came together you can watch the En of Love (EoL) series, which contains 3 seasons of miniseries (3-4 episodes each): 1. EoL: Tossara (Gun/Bar), 2. EoL: Love Mechanics (Vee/Mark), 3. EoL: This is love Story (North/Param). They are all available on Youtube. Love Mechanics also got its own, longer series, as a result of its popularity. Fuse and Ana have a short moment there, but it's got nothing to do with this series, so you don't have to watch it beforehand.

Replying to Tuku Mar 1, 2024
Hi Guys since I am new to BL series. I have this question to ask. Why do BL actors have fixed partners. Are they…
In addition to what the other answer said, I think it could also have to do with the actors feeling comfortable with their fixed partner. They go through a lot of workshops together to work on their chemistry/acting as a couple, so they might prefer having the same partner for more than one series. I think it also might be a cultural thing, since there are also acting pairs in straight thai dramas that get casted for more than one drama together. Someone explained this in a comment to a thai drama I watched once, but I can't recall it completely.
